In addition, Marvis Minis now extend to data center operations, providing proactive intelligence that ensures the reliability of critical core services—such as DNS, network storage, and authentication services—from various devices and locations. Network operators can activate Minis for specific scenarios like post-maintenance validation or run them autonomously with configurable intervals to detect issues caused by network changes or failures.

Powered by the Marvis® AI engine, Marvis Minis employ ongoing unsupervised machine learning to understand network configurations and changes over time. What are Marvis Minis?

Marvis Minis are digital experience twins supercharged by AI. They learn network configurations via unsupervised machine learning and simulate user connections to proactively identify network and application issues. Leveraging the Mist platform, Marvis Minis instantly validate network configurations and find/detect problems before they can negatively impact end user experiences.
